How to prepare for a wedding during the Christmas season
So you have a wedding coming up through the Christmas season. Whilst it’s a great time to have a wedding as all the family is gathered around, it can also be extremely stressful. If your big day is coming up then here are some top tips on how to prepare during these holidays.
Pick a good location
Seems obvious to say pick a good wedding location but if it’s during peak time and you don’t want to be dealing with crowds then finding a suitable location is key. Even though it’s summer it’s still an Australian summer so be sure to make sure that you venue has different weather options as you don’t want your day ruined by a storm or sudden downpour.
Secure your photographer early
The photos from the wedding probably have to be one of the most important things to consider on the big day, as these will capture the memories you will keep for a lifetime. Over the holidays period photographers are super busy not only with wedding but also other big events during this time. So if you have a particular photographer in mind you want to book, make sure you get in there early to secure them for your big day. Also go in with a pre plan of the locations you want to take your photos and just double check there aren’t any big events on at the same time. You don’t want to be getting some city shots with a Santa Parade in the background.
Book accommodation early
If you are having an out of town wedding or you have lots of family coming into town for celebrations, lock down your accommodation early to get the best prices. If there is quite a lot of people coming in from out of town or the entire wedding is out of town, consider hiring houses through sites like Air BnB.
Book your hair and makeup in early
Make and hair is something that completely books out over the holiday time. Leading up to Christmas you need to have booked an appointment with your hairdresser in July just to secure a spot. So to make sure you have someone to look after you and your bridesmaids get in early. Last thing you want is to find out you can’t get an appointment for the big day.
